postcritical

English

Alternative forms

  • post-critical

Etymology

From post- +‎ critical.

Adjective

postcritical (not comparable)

  1. Following criticism; after all criticism has ended
  2. (mathematics) Pertaining to the set of all images of the critical points of a function.
